Technical Officer, Power SCS
Job Purpose
Staff are required to perform maintenance or project work on the SCS system, contributing to the safe and efficient operation of the Railway System
Responsibilities
- Role responsibilities are to perform testing, diagnosis, maintenance and repair of SCS equipment such as OCC servers, Overview display, Workstations, Network equipment, RTU, Station PSC HMI and Emergency door release (electrical controls), related peripherals to meet SCS branch maintenance KPI.
